Jesse Winchester

Jesse Winchester (1970) more music like this

by Jesse Winchester

Jesse Winchester first gained notice as a protégé of the Band's Robbie Robertson, who produced and played guitar on his debut album and brought along bandmate Levon Helm to play drums and mandolin. Kojak Variety [Expanded]

Kojak Variety [Expanded] (2004) more music like this

by Elvis Costello

Elvis Costello recorded the 15 songs that comprised his covers album Kojak Variety in 1990, but the album sat in the vaults for five years, with some songs trickling out on soundtracks, with the entire album eventually leaking out as a bootleg prior to its release in 1995. Dinnertime

Dinnertime (1972) more music like this

by Alex Taylor

Alex Taylor's blues throat couldn't be more unlike his singing siblings, James, Kate and Livingston. Live

Live (2005) more music like this

by Jesse Winchester

While Jesse Winchester has earned an estimable reputation as a songwriter, when he was at the peak of his popularity in the 1970s he had a low profile as a live act, due to the fact he'd moved to Canada rather than be drafted into the United States military during the Vietnam War, effectively preventing him from playing in America. Live at the Bijou Cafe

Live at the Bijou Cafe (1977) more music like this

by Jesse Winchester

As most of his fans know, Jesse Winchester was born and raised in Louisiana, but he moved to Canada in 1967 as an exile of conscience rather that serve with the United States military in Vietnam.
